TN Visa Data Science Intern Jobs
Data Science Intern roles qualify for TN visa sponsorship under the Computer Systems Analyst or Mathematician categories, depending on your degree and the role's defined duties. Canadian citizens can apply at the border or port of entry without a petition. Mexican citizens need consular processing. Your degree field must align with the specific TN category your employer selects.

Get Access To All JobsTips for Finding TN Visa Sponsorship as a Data Science Intern
Align your degree to the right TN category
TN visa eligibility for data science internships depends on whether your role is classified under Computer Systems Analyst or Mathematician. Your transcript must show a degree in a directly related field, so confirm the category before applying.
Verify your employer's USMCA sponsorship readiness
Not every company that posts internships is prepared to write a TN support letter. Ask the recruiter early whether they've sponsored TN workers before and whether their legal team understands USMCA professional categories.
Request a detailed offer letter before your border appointment
CBP officers evaluate your TN eligibility on the spot. Your offer letter must specify your job title, duties, degree requirement, and employment period. Vague descriptions of data tasks frequently trigger denials at the port of entry.
Search for employers with recent visa filings

Understand the internship duration limit before accepting
TN status is granted for up to three years, but internship roles tied to your academic calendar may create complications at renewal if employment has ended. Clarify with your employer whether the role converts or terminates.
Prepare your credential documentation in advance for Mexican nationals
Mexican citizens must apply through a U.S. consulate, so gather your degree certificates, transcripts, and offer letter well before your target start date. Consular appointment availability varies significantly by location and season.

Find Data Science Intern JobsData Science Intern TN Visa: Frequently Asked Questions
Does a Data Science Intern role actually qualify for TN visa status?
It can, but the classification depends on how the role is defined. Data Science Intern positions typically qualify under the Computer Systems Analyst category if your duties involve systems analysis and your degree is in computer science, mathematics, or a related field. Roles that are primarily statistical in nature may qualify under Mathematician instead. Your employer's offer letter must describe duties that clearly match the chosen TN category.
How does the TN visa compare to H-1B for Data Science Intern positions?
The TN visa has no annual lottery and no cap for Canadian citizens, making it far more predictable for internship timelines than H-1B. Canadians can receive TN status at a port of entry on their start date. H-1B requires filing months in advance and selection by lottery, which is impractical for short-term internship roles. Mexican nationals face a consular process, but still avoid the H-1B lottery.
Can a Canadian student on a co-op or internship program use TN status?
Yes, TN status is available to Canadian citizens regardless of whether they are currently enrolled in school. The visa is employment-based, not study-based, so your co-op program or university affiliation is not a qualifying factor. What matters is that you hold the required degree credentials and that your employer's offer letter documents the role as a qualifying TN occupation.

What happens to my TN status if the internship ends early or I don't receive a return offer?
TN status is tied to your specific employer and role. If the internship ends before the authorized period, you must stop working immediately. You have a grace period of up to 60 days or until your authorized period ends, whichever is shorter, to prepare for departure, change status, or secure a new TN-qualifying offer from a different employer.
